When the GPU fan is at 100% (which some do at startup) they are very loud.

 

GPU-Z will give you fan speed and GPU temperature(s).

 

In Catalyst Control Center there is an option for fan control (you have to go into the OC section and unlock the card).

 

You can also try Hardware Monitor for full system temps, or PC Wizard for even more info.
